Tips for Starting a Home Remodeling Business in Pennsylvania
- Get your contractor's license and insurance before your first job. Operating without them is illegal in most states and one lawsuit ends you.
- Kitchen and bathroom remodels have the highest margins. Whole-home renovations sound bigger but the complexity eats your profit.
- Your first 10 jobs come from personal network and referrals. Don't spend on ads until you have 5-star reviews to back them up.
- Material costs swing 15-30% year over year. Quote projects with current supplier pricing, not last year's numbers.
